Martha Morley, a 30-year banking veteran, joined Berkshire Bank as vice president, commercial loan officer. Morley will be tasked with continuing the bank’s growth initiatives by maintaining strong client relationships in the Mid-Atlantic region.

Morley began her career with Bank of America, where she progressed through the organization to become a commercial loan officer and relationship manager. She continued her career at Santander Bank as a vice president and relationship manager where she was responsible for business development and portfolio management. At Berkshire, Morley will be responsible for managing existing commercial portfolios, calling on prospective business clientele and originating and underwriting commercial loans, lines of credit and commercial real estate loans.
